About This Book

Sam the bunny's tooth is loose. His mama says that if it falls out, the Seed Bunny will visit, leaving seeds for Sam to plant. Sam wants to see the Seed Bunny so badly that he's determined to make that tooth fall out before bed. He skips rope, hangs upside down, and rides his bicycle over all the bumps he can find, but nothing works. That night a very tired Sam snuggles into bed and wiggles his tooth one more time. . . . "An ebullient take on an important rite of passage."-Kirkus Reviews
